Squared Pottery Vessel w/ Thumb Tool Texture
Watch Sarah use a thumb tool to throw a beautiful squared pottery vessel on the wheel. This vessel is made with 2.5 lbs of clay. Be sure to like and subscribe for more educational and inspirational ceramic content.

0:00-1:00 Opening and Compressing Floor
1:00-1:51 Moving Up and Inward
1:51-2:25 Compressing & Refining with Rib Tool
2:25-3:00 Tapering Inward & Rim Work
3:00-4:30 Using Thumb Tool For Texture
4:30-5:35 Cleanup & Split Edges
5:35-6:00 Undercutting
6:00-6:58 Squaring the Vessel
